Be Upfront With Them

They may not like this or you for this, but establishing that you’re not down with their bullshit out the gate is needed. If you give them a little they’ll keep asking for more and more. They’ll feel like they’re entitled to it as well. You don’t want this as entitled people will fight you to death over some bullshit.

This may cause some tension and even give you a bad reputation, but these things never last if you show people on a daily basis that you’re a good person.

They’ll eventually accept that you’re not revealing all your personal secrets to strangers that have no right to hear them.
